For #1:

Madoka Magica is the top anime of the past 2 years. Why is it so good? Because it subverts your expectations, addresses deep philosophical questions, and is a well told tragedy. A story of the Fall and Redemption. Great plot. Not surprising as it is based on Faust, one of the classics of Christian literature. Also has amazing music and SHAFT animation. A magical girl anime, but not at all like the stuff my sisters watched. Even if you think magical girl anime isn't for you, give it 3 or 4 episodes before rejecting it. Bought the DVDs even at the overpriced level they have, and despite the fact that I am not a fan of Magical Girl anime at all. The ending song (minor spoiler as it was not aired until the 3rd episode).

Bunny Drop is a great anime from 2011. Sweet, and gentle. The love within a family. Official Trailer. I admit I go back and rewatch this show again and again.

Mawaru-Penguindrum is a symbolism filled response to Aum and the subway bombings. I thought it was a great look at life, although I did not like the ending, which is what drops it below Madoka and Bunny Drop in my book. Watch the first episode if only for the shock of the "Rock Over Japan" scene.

Ano Hana is the melodrama tearjerker of the last couple years. Five friends in elementary school drift apart, but in highschool something happens that forces them to get back together. Well done melodrama is rare, but this one qualifies.

Steins;Gate It's on my watch list, but I've only seen the first episode. Still it competed with Madoka for best anime of 2011. Most people seem to like the character development and the plot. A great opening.

Tiger & Bunny An ode to the Silver Age of superheros. Plays out like a cross of Lethal Weapon with X-Men. If you like American Superheroes you should check it out.

The remake of Space Battleship Yamato Classic space opera with a straightforward epic story. Hurry Starblazers! There are only 330 days left to save Earth! Official Trailer. Think Battlestar Glactica + Star Trek, but Yamato actually came before both Star Trek and Galactica.
